Linoleamidopropyl PG-Dimonium Chloride Phosphate

INCI: LINOLEAMIDOPROPYL PG-DIMONIUM CHLORIDE PHOSPHATE

Linoleamidopropyl PG-Dimonium Chloride Phosphate (CAS 83682-78-4) is a cosmetic cosmetic ingredient functioning as Antistatic, Hair Conditioning. EU Regulation 1223/2009 status: permitted. Industrial safety data is also available in the chemical safety database.
